Audrieu is a commune located in the Calvados department of Normandy, France, with geographical coordinates of 49.20846, -0.59429. It is situated approximately 12 kilometers south of the city of Caen, placing it in a region known for its rich history and picturesque landscapes. Audrieu is primarily known for its rural charm and scenic surroundings, offering a glimpse into the traditional lifestyle of Normandy.
The area is characterized by its lush greenery and agricultural landscapes, making it a peaceful destination for those seeking tranquility. The timezone for Audrieu is Europe/Paris, aligning with Central European Time. This region of Normandy holds significance for its proximity to various historical sites and the D-Day Landing beaches, drawing visitors interested in World War II history and the natural beauty of the Normandy countryside.

Practical Information for Visitors
Audrieu is a charming commune located in the Normandy region of France, making it accessible via several transport options. The nearest major airport is Caen-Carpiquet Airport, located about 15 kilometers away, offering domestic flights and some international connections. For those traveling by train, the closest station is in Caen, which is well-connected to major cities such as Paris.
Local buses also serve the area, providing a convenient way to explore the surrounding countryside. The weather in Audrieu typically features mild summers and cool winters, with average temperatures ranging from 5°C in winter to 23°C in summer. Rainfall is common throughout the year, so it’s advisable to bring a waterproof jacket regardless of the season.
The best time to visit is from late spring to early autumn when the weather is more pleasant, and the surrounding gardens and landscapes are in full bloom. When visiting Audrieu, consider exploring the nearby historical sites, like the Caen Memorial and the beautiful gardens of the Château de Balleroy. It’s also wise to learn a few basic French phrases, as not all locals may speak English fluently.
Don’t forget to sample local cuisine, especially the cider and cheeses of Normandy.
